DEATHS

Beverly Anne Staten: 86, of Baker City, died July 28, 2018, at her home. The Rosary will be said Friday, Aug. 3 at 7 p.m. at St. Francis de Sales Cathedral, with a visitation following the Rosary. Mass of Christian Burial will be Saturday, Aug. 4, at 10 a.m. at St. Francis de Sales Cathedral. Interment at Mount Hope Cemetery will directly follow the service. Friends and family are invited to a reception at St. Francis de Sales Cathedral Parish Hall after the interment. To light a candle or leave a condolence for the family, go to www.colestributecenter.com

Janet Elaine Shepardson: 83, of Baker City, died July 28, 2018, at her home at Settler’s Park Assisted Living Community. Coles Tribute Center is in charge of arrangements. To light a candle or to leave a condolence for her family, go to www.colestributecenter.com

FUNERAL PENDING

Myldred R. Perrine: Saturday, Aug. 11, at 10 a.m. at the McEwen Bible Fellowship, 15403 Highway 7. Interment will follow the service at the Sumpter Cemetery, where Myldred will be laid to rest next to her husband, Clyde. Memorial contributions may be sent to McEwen Bible Fellowship through Gray’s West & Co. Pioneer Chapel, 1500 Dewey Ave., Baker City, OR 97814. To light a candle for Myldred or to leave a condolence for her family, go to www.grayswestco.com
